Acquired by Twilio in 2020, Segment is a Customer Data Platform (CDP) that offers real-time data connectivity and efficient data. Segment's core focus is gathering customer data through event tracking. It has unique...
Segment’s API has native library sources for every language, and helps record customer data from sources such as websites, mobile, apps or servers. It helps optimize analytics by piping raw customer data into data...

Twilio Segment: Specializes in customer data collection with a more neutral stance toward destination platforms. Its API allows flexible data routing across your tech stack without being tied to specific engagement channels. - Source: dev.to / over 1 year ago
